ST. DEPT. OF HEALTH, ETC. v. BENNETT

No. 81-2135.

416 So.2d 1223 (1982)

STATE of Florida, D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H AND REHABILITATIVE SERVICES, Appellant, v. Gussie BENNETT,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Third District.

July 20,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Leonard Helfand, Miami, for appellant.

No appearance for appellee.

Before DANIEL S. PEARSON and FERGUSON, JJ., and WILLIAM C. OWEN, Jr. (Ret.), Associate Judge.


DANIEL S. PEARSON, Judge.
